Denmark 10 Øre Wavy Lines Type II
Denmark · 1907 · 10 Øre
This definitive stamp features the denomination '10' and the word 'ØRE' centrally located within an ornate frame, surrounded by a classic wavy line pattern. The design, known as the Wavy Lines issue, is a long-running and iconic series in Danish philately, valued for its simplicity and utility.
Issued in the early 20th century during the reign of King Frederik VIII, this stamp was part of a widely used definitive series that served as the backbone of Danish mail for many years.
